CENTER supports Agency units by implementing safety, environmental, and occupational health policies through health risk assessments, standardized procedures, and training.

As part of its stand-up, CENTER is not only developing foundational policies, workflows, and organizational structures but also maintaining and integrating existing practices from multiple legacy groups now consolidated under CENTER. This effort requires harmonizing diverse methodologies, processes, and resources to create a unified approach to safety and environmental health management.

CENTER develops and maintains key publications and products that promote safety and operational effectiveness across the Agency. These include Tactics, Techniques, and Procedures (TTPs), the Annual Safety Report, Fact Sheets, quarterly newsletter, and other communications. These enable CENTER to meet its mission objectives by ensuring high-quality products and processes support Agency safety initiatives and operational readiness.

Due to staffing limitations, CENTER requires contractor support to guide technical experts through established processes, provide technical writing and editorial reviews, facilitate meetings, and ensure deliverables meet quality, accessibility, and compliance standards. Contractors will also provide administrative and project lifecycle support, including tracking timelines, organizing documentation, and maintaining alignment with Agency policies.
